"* Based on a manga series written and illustrated by Shimizu Akane.

Strep throat! Hay fever! Influenza! The world is a dangerous place for a red blood cell just trying to get her deliveries finished. Fortunately, she's not alone... She's got a whole human body's worth of cells ready to help out! The mysterious white blood cell, the buff and brash killer T cell, the nerdy neuron, even the cute little platelets - everyone's got to come together if they want to keep you healthy!"

-from anidb

genre(s): comedy, action, edutainment
